Output 5053da7cd9035c324c7053b6a1658f7c7eb863bc44b72d3b894bbc048320e4e0:0

value
26915
script pubkey
OP_0 OP_PUSHBYTES_20 df31a18fffd0788a9bab23054384b42774b69b9d
address
bc1qmuc6rrll6pug4xatyvz58p95ya6tdxuap2tzdc
transaction
5053da7cd9035c324c7053b6a1658f7c7eb863bc44b72d3b894bbc048320e4e0